Shenzhen extends citywide motorcycle ban for three more years
Shenzhen traffic authorities have reissued a three-year motorcycle prohibition notice that bans motorcycles across the city around the clock, except on a limited number of designated roads.

Shenzhen's 'Huiminbao' covers all 19 drugs listed in national commercial-insurance drug list
The 19 innovative medicines included in China’s inaugural commercial insurance catalog that was recently released, have been covered in the 2025 benefits package of Shenzhen’s local inclusive commercial health insurance scheme, “Shenzhen Huiminbao.”

Shenzhen's new housing provident fund rules allow nationwide mortgage repayment withdrawals
Shenzhen’s revamped rules for housing provident fund (HPF) withdrawals, which took effect Monday, significantly widen when employees and their family members can draw on balances and, for the first time, allow mortgage-repayment withdrawals for loans held anywhere in China.

GD to mandate upfront disclosure of 'tea charge'
Guangdong's market watchdog has drafted new hospitality guidelines requiring restaurants to clearly disclose all additional fees — including the traditional yet contentious "tea charge" — before customers place their orders, aiming to address consumer complaints over hidden charges.
